Asante Kotoko Withdraws from Capital City Africa Cup Due to Visa Challenges

Spread the love

Asante Kotoko SC has officially announced their withdrawal from the Capital City Africa Cup, set to take place in Washington, D.C., on Saturday, October 12, 2024. Despite efforts to resolve visa issues for the full squad and technical team, the necessary visas were not secured by the deadline.

The club emphasized that they maintained professionalism and explored every possible solution but concluded that participating under the circumstances would not align with their standards and values. As a result, Asante Kotoko SC will not be associated with the event or any related activities.

The first contingent, which includes seven players and technical staff currently in the U.S., is scheduled to return to Ghana on Sunday, October 13. The team will shift focus to their Ghana Premier League campaign.

Asante Kotoko expressed gratitude to their fans for their understanding and continued support.
